CLA is currently seeking a Tax Principal or Signing Director to support our Southern California offices. This role contributes at the highest level in their industry and excels at client advisory, service advocacy, relationship development, and leadership. 

How you'll create opportunities in this role:

  • Lead a team of tax and industry professionals to deliver tax compliance and consulting services, including mentoring the team to get to know and help their clients by developing a deep understanding of their businesses and delivering the firm’s services to fully meet client’s needs.

  • Assume full responsibility for all services for clients in a book of business.

  • Review and sign engagement letters, discuss the nature and terms of assignments with clients and staff, and approve fees.

  • Review and approve work papers and tax returns prepared by staff.

  • Review and sign client deliverables.

  • Keep current on tax law changes.

  • Actively develop new business and expand services to existing clients.

  • Demonstrate commitment to the firm through a willingness to devote time to the practice.

What you will need:

  • Bachelor’s or master’s in accounting, Taxation or related field

  • Current CPA licensure required. (JD or EA may be accepted in lieu of CPA).

  • 10+ years of public accounting experience in a tax role with a public accounting and/or professional services firm

  • Deep partnership tax knowledge

Our approach to compensation emphasizes collaboration and career growth.  We pay competitive wages and view compensation as an investment in our people. Factors such as geography, experience, education, skills, and knowledge may impact position of pay within the range.  

The compensation range for this position in California is $165,000 - $400,000
